PM90104: DATASET ALLOCATION ERRORS MAY OCCUR WHEN ONE OR MORE OBJECTS ARE MARKED IN STOP STATUS WHEN THEY ARE IN RW, RO OR STOPP.

Error description

  • In some cases when a DB2 STOP command is issued for a space, the
    next DISPLAY command shows the status equal to RW rather than
    STOPP or STOP.  Command processing of the space is marked as
    completed as there is no awareness that the last command issued
    was STOP, not START. If the space does not go into STOP status
    before it's required, for copy as an example, an error can
    result as the dataset cannot be allocated for the copy.
    .
    The code has been changed to recognize that the space is not
    stopped and continue to display the status of the object until
    the space is in STOP status or the time out expires.
    

Local fix

  • Before cloning begins issue STOPs for all source and target
    spaces and wait for STOP status for all objects.
